The Metropolitan Museum of Art has fountain envy: billionaire David H. Koch has pledged at least $10 million for a remake of the Met's fountains after getting jealous of the new one at Lincoln Center. That fountain has water shoots up to 40 feet high. Any changes to the existing Met fountains would have to be approved by the Landmarks Preservation Commission, but the museum has already had preliminary meetings with some "fountain experts." [WSJ]
